Group attacks, critically injures Uber driver in Queens: police

NEW YORK (1010 WINS) – A group of people attacked an Uber driver in Queens on Sunday morning, leaving him in critical condition, police said.

The 41-year-old driver was parked at 138th Street and Jamaica Avenue, near the border of Kew Gardens and Jamaica, when he was attacked around 8:25 a.m., police told the New York Post.


Police said a group of four women and a man bashed the driver in the head with a bottle during the assault.

The victim was knocked unconscious in the attack, according to the report. He was taken to Jamaica Hospital in critical condition.

Police told WABC that the group was angry the driver wouldn't let them all in his car.

The assailants remained at large Sunday, police said.
